# AI Model Comparison App

A Machine Learning web application built using Python and Gradio.  
This project allows users to compare multiple Machine Learning models on different datasets for both Classification and Regression tasks.

---

# Features

## Classification
Users can choose one of the following datasets:

- Iris Dataset
- Breast Cancer Dataset
- Titanic Dataset

## Regression
Users can choose one of the following datasets:

- California Housing Dataset
- Diabetes Dataset
- Boston Housing Dataset

---

# Machine Learning Models

## Classification Models

- Logistic Regression
- Decision Tree Classifier
- Random Forest Classifier
- K-Nearest Neighbors (KNN)

## Regression Models

- Linear Regression
- Decision Tree Regressor
- Random Forest Regressor
- Support Vector Regressor (SVR)

# How the Application Works

## Step 1
Select the task type:

- Classification
- Regression

## Step 2
Choose a dataset

## Step 3
Click the button to run the models

## Step 4
The application will:

- Train multiple machine learning models
- Compare their performance
- Display the evaluation results
- Show the best-performing model

---

# Datasets Used

## Classification Datasets

### Iris Dataset
A famous dataset used for flower classification.

### Breast Cancer Dataset
Used to classify tumors as malignant or benign.

### Titanic Dataset
Predicts passenger survival on the Titanic.

---

## Regression Datasets

### California Housing Dataset
Predicts housing prices in California districts.

### Diabetes Dataset
Predicts disease progression measurements.

### Boston Housing Dataset
Predicts house prices using multiple features.

---

# Evaluation Metrics

## Classification

- Accuracy Score

## Regression

- R² Score
- Mean Squared Error (MSE)
